    The role you'll contribute:

    The Neurodiagnostic Tech II is a mid-level specialist position. The Neurodiagnostic Tech II performs procedures appropriate to their competence, according to the facility policy and procedures, including test setup, electrode application, maintaining patient safety and other related duties.

    The value you'll bring to the team:

    • Applies electrodes in accordance with the ACNS guidelines.

    • Performs prescribed testing.

    • May perform video EEG monitoring in the Epilepsy Monitoring Unit

    • Reviews patient's history and educates patient about procedure.

    • Monitors and documents patient's condition and responds to and reports and adverse events reactions.

    • Identifies and corrects for artifacts.

    • Edits and forwards results to attending physician for analysis and interpretation.

    • Scores/graphs, analyses, documents and reports results of diagnostic procedures.

    • On call requirement per department policy.

    • Helps train Tech I and Students

    Qualifications

    The expertise and experiences you'll need to succeed :

    • Graduation from a Commission on Accreditation of Allied Health Education Programs (CAAHEP) accredited Neurodiagnostic Program, or an Associate's Degree or higher from an accredited college or university is desired

    • 2 years of experience in performance of procedures in a patient care environment

    • BLS American Heart Association

    • Has passed examination and obtained the credential appropriate to the modality of practice (ie. R. EEGT. or r. EPT.)
